Central Baptist College
-
Details
- Name: Central Baptist College
- Location: Conway, AR 72034
- Control: Private Non-Profit
- Accreditation: Higher Learning Commission
-
Attendance
- Admissions Rate 46.36%
- Average SAT Scores 1022
- Four Year Completion Rate 31.94% Completion rates for full-time, first-time students within 4 years
- Six Year Completion Rate 35.29% Completion rates for full-time, first-time students within 6 years
- Eight Year Completion Rate 42.25% Completion rates for full-time, first-time students within 8 years. This is what is normally reported for college completion rates.
Average4 Year31.9%6 Year35.3%8 Year42.3% -
Costs
- Yearly Costs: $27,468 The average annual cost of attendance includes t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ses for all full-time, first-time, degree-certificate-seeking undergraduates
- Out of State Tuition: $19,680 Tuition and required fees for out-of-state students
- In State Tuition: $19,680 Tuition and required fees for in-state students
- Median Debt Total: $12,876 Median loan debt accumulated at the institution (the sum of all undergraduate federal loans over students’ college education at the institution for which the median debt is reported)
- Median Debt for Graduates: $22,250 Median loan debt accumulated for only graduates
- Median Debt for Withdrawals: $9,500 Median loan debt accumulated for only graduates
- Net Price Quintile 1 $13,632 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$0-$30,000
- Net Price Quintile 2 $13,536 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$30,001-$48,000
- Net Price Quintile 3 $15,427 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$48,001-$75,000
- Net Price Quintile 4 $21,054 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$75,001-$110,000
- Net Price Quintile 5 $19,991 Average net price derived from the full cost of attendance (including tuition and fees, books and supplies, and living expenses) minus federal, state, and institutional grant/scholarship aid, for full-time, first-time undergraduate Title IV-receiving students for students reporting a family income of $110,000+
